A hirdetési funkcióknak vagy a hirdetések személyre szabásának dinamikus letiltása a Google Analytics szolgáltatásban

A hirdetési funkciók – a remarketing- és a hirdetésjelentési funkciók, illetve a hirdetések személyre szabása – aktiválásának és letiltásának előnyben részesített módja a tulajdon beállításainak módosítása.

Azonban előfordulhat, hogy dinamikusan le szeretné tiltani ezeket a funkciókat egy adott oldalbetöltés vagy munkamenet esetén, például akkor, amikor a felhasználók nem engedélyezik, hogy az adataikat a hirdetések személyre szabására használják. Ezt úgy érheti el, hogy módosítja az Analytics-követőkód bármely olyan verzióját, amelyhez rendelkezésre állnak a hirdetési funkciók.

Ha korábban aktiválta a Google-jeleket, akkor a hirdetési funkciók letiltása kikapcsolja őket.

Az alábbi bekezdésekben bemutatjuk, hogy miként tilthatja le ezeket a funkciókat automatizált módon – függetlenül attól, hogy engedélyezte-e őket a tulajdonbeállítások vagy a követőkód segítségével. A dokumentációban máshol is megtalálható vonatkozó automatizált engedélyezési utasításokat tájékoztatásul itt is feltüntetjük. Ha egy alkalmazásban engedélyezte a hirdetési funkciókat, akkor ezeket az utasításokat követve a hirdetési funkcióknak vagy a hirdetések személyre szabásának engedélyezését, illetve letiltását is beállíthatja.

2020. július 16. előtt az allow_ad_personalization_signals beállítás false értékre állítása az összes hirdetési funkciót letiltja. 2020. július 16. után az allowAdPersonalizationSignals beállítás false értéke (Universal Analytics-tulajdonok esetében) és az allow_ad_personalization_signals beállítás false értéke (Alkalmazás + internetes tulajdonok esetében) már nem fogja befolyásolni a Google Analytics-tulajdonban bekapcsolt hirdetésjelentési funkciókat. Ez a beállítás olyan mezővel fogja megjelölni a releváns lekéréseket, amely arra utasítja a Google Analytics szolgáltatást, hogy ne használja fel a hirdetések személyre szabására szolgáló funkciókból származó társított adatokat.

Letiltás a Google Címkekezelővel

Ha le szeretné tiltani a hirdetési funkciókat vagy a hirdetések személyre szabását, és a Google Analytics-címkéket a Google Címkekezelőben konfigurálta, akkor a címke vagy a beállítások változójának Beállítandó mezők részén állítsa az allowAdFeatures vagy az allowAdPersonalizationSignals mezőt false értékre.

A hirdetések személyre szabásának kikapcsolása

Universal Analytics-implementációk

  1. Nyissa meg bármelyik releváns Universal Analytics-címkét vagy a Google Analytics-beállítások bármelyik változóját. Ha a címkéje Google Analytics Beállítások-változót használ, akkor csak a beállítások változóban kell végrehajtania ezt a módosítást, hacsak nem szeretné címkéről címkére felülírni.
  2. A További beállítások > Beállítandó mezők menüpontban válassza a + Mező hozzáadása lehetőséget.
  3. A Mező neve számára adja meg az allowAdPersonalizationSignals értéket.
  4. Az Érték mezőben adja meg a false értéket (vagy válasszon ki egy olyan változót, amely a megfelelő feltételek esetén hamis értéket ad).

Alkalmazás + internetes implementációk

  1. Nyissa meg bármelyik releváns alkalmazás + internet típusú konfigurációs címkét.
  2. A További beállítások > Beállítandó mezők menüpontban válassza a + Mező hozzáadása lehetőséget.
  3. A Mező neve számára adja meg az allow_ad_personalization_signals értéket.
  4. Az Érték mezőben adja meg a false értéket (vagy válasszon ki egy olyan változót, amely a megfelelő feltételek esetén hamis értéket ad).

Az összes hirdetési funkció letiltása

Universal Analytics-implementációk

  1. Nyissa meg bármelyik releváns Universal Analytics-címkét. Ha a címke a Google Analytics-beállítások valamelyik változóját használja, akkor csak a beállítások változójában kell végrehajtania ezt a módosítást, hacsak nem szeretné címkénként megadni a felülbírálást.
  2. A További beállítások > Beállítandó mezők menüpontban válassza a + Mező hozzáadása lehetőséget.
  3. A Mező neve számára adja meg az allowAdFeatures értéket.
  4. Az Érték mezőben adja meg a false értéket (vagy válasszon ki egy olyan változót, amely a megfelelő feltételek esetén hamis értéket ad).

Alkalmazás + internetes implementációk

  1. Nyissa meg bármelyik releváns alkalmazás + internet típusú konfigurációs címkét.
  2. A További beállítások > Beállítandó mezők menüpontban válassza a + Mező hozzáadása lehetőséget.
  3. A Mező neve számára adja meg az allow_google_signals értéket.
  4. Az Érték mezőben adja meg a false értéket (vagy válasszon ki egy olyan változót, amely a megfelelő feltételek esetén hamis értéket ad).
Aktiválás a Google Címkekezelővel

A Display hálózati remarketing és a hirdetésjelentési funkciók aktiválásához módosítsa a tulajdonbeállításokat az Analytics szolgáltatásban.

Ha a tulajdonbeállítások között bekapcsolta a kapcsolót, de a címkében letiltotta a hirdetési funkciókat, majd újra engedélyezni szeretné őket (például a fogyasztói beleegyezés megszerzése után), akkor elegendő a címke szintjén kikapcsolni a letiltást. Ezzel „újraaktiválja” a hirdetési funkciókat az adott ügyfél esetén.

Letiltás a gtag.js használatával

Ha csak a hirdetések személyre szabását szeretné letiltani a gtag.js segítségével, akkor az allow_ad_personalization_signals számára állítsa be a false értéket még a config parancsok kiadása előtt:

gtag('set', 'allow_ad_personalization_signals', false);

Ha az összes hirdetési funkciót le szeretné tiltani a gtag.js segítségével, állítsa be az allow_google_signals számára a false értéket a config parancsok kiadása előtt:

gtag('set', 'allow_google_signals', false);

A fejlesztői dokumentációban olvashat további információt többek között arról, hogyan tilthatja le a hirdetések személyre szabását csak az egyes termékeknél.

Engedélyezés a gtag.js használatával

Jelenleg nem lehet a gtag.js használatával engedélyezni a Display hálózati remarketinget és a hirdetésjelentési funkciókat. Ha a gtag.js funkciót használja, és szeretné engedélyezni a Display hálózati remarketinget és a hirdetésjelentési funkciókat, akkor módosítsa a tulajdonbeállításokat az Analytics szolgáltatásban.

Ha a tulajdonbeállítások között bekapcsolta a kapcsolót, de a címkében letiltotta a hirdetési funkciókat, majd újra engedélyezni szeretné őket (például a fogyasztói beleegyezés megszerzése után), akkor elegendő a címke szintjén kikapcsolni a letiltást. Ezzel „újraaktiválja” a hirdetési funkciókat az adott ügyfél esetén.

Letiltás az analytics.js használatával

Ha csak a hirdetések személyre szabását szeretné letiltani az analytics.js segítségével, akkor az allowAdPersonalizationSignals számára állítsa be a false értéket:

Illessze be a ga('set', 'allowAdPersonalizationSignals', false); kódsort a create parancs után, de még a lekérés elküldése elé.

Ha az összes hirdetési funkciót le szeretné tiltani az analytics.js segítségével, akkor az allowAdFeatures számára állítsa be a false értéket:

Illessze be a ga('set', 'allowAdFeatures', false); kódsort a create parancs után, de még a lekérés elküldése elé.

Engedélyezés az analytics.js használatával

Ha elérhetővé szeretné tenni ezeket a funkciókat a Universal Analytics számára, illessze be a kiemelt sort a meglévő követőkódba a „create” és a „send” parancs közé, ahogy az az alábbi példában is látható:

<script>
(function(i,s,o,g,r,a,m){i['GoogleAnalyticsObject']=r;i[r]=i[r]||function(){
(i[r].q=i[r].q||[]).push(arguments)},i[r].l=1*new Date();a=s.createElement(o),
m=s.getElementsByTagName(o)[0];a.async=1;a.src=g;m.parentNode.insertBefore(a,m)
})(window,document,'script','//www.google-analytics.com/analytics.js','ga');
ga('create', 'UA-XXXXXX-XX', 'example.com');

ga('require', 'displayfeatures');
ga('send', 'pageview');
</script>

Letiltás a ga.js használatával

Ha felül szeretné bírálni a tulajdonbeállításokat a hirdetésjelentési funkciók kikapcsolásához:

Adja hozzá a _gaq.push(['_set', 'displayFeatures', false]); sort a create parancs után, de még a találat elküldése elé.

Engedélyezés a ga.js használatával

Ha még mindig a ga.js követőkódot használja, akkor úgy engedélyezheti a remarketing és a hirdetésjelentési funkciók használatát a normál Analytics számára, hogy az alábbi példában lecseréli a kiemelt kódrészletet.

Normál követőkód

<script type="text/javascript">
var _gaq = _gaq || [];
_gaq.push(['_setAccount', 'UA-xxxxx-y']);
_gaq.push(['_trackPageview']);
(function() {
var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;

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
})();
</script>

 

Az alábbi példában kiemelt kódrészletet kell beilleszteni a helyére.

Módosított kód a funkciók engedélyezéséhez

<script type="text/javascript">
var _gaq = _gaq || [];
_gaq.push(['_setAccount', 'UA-xxxxx-y']);
_gaq.push(['_trackPageview']);
(function() {
var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
ga.src = ('https:' == document.location.protocol ? 'https://' : 'http://') + 'stats.g.doubleclick.net/dc.js';
var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
})();
</script>

Letiltás a Measurement Protocol használatával

Ha a Measurement Protocol használatával küld adatokat a Google Analytics szolgáltatásba, akkor megjelölheti az adatokat annak érdekében, hogy ne használjuk fel őket a hirdetések személyre szabásához. További információ a Measurement Protocol fejlesztői dokumentációjában található.

Hasznosnak találta?
Hogyan fejleszthetnénk?

További segítségre van szüksége?

Jelentkezzen be a további támogatási lehetőségek igénybevételéhez, hogy gyorsabban megoldhassa a problémát